The Shadow of the Painted Face
The moon hung low in the night sky, casting a pale glow over the bustling streets of Beijing. The Peking Opera was in full swing, with the city abuzz over the latest sensation: a new actress who had captivated audiences with her performance of the legendary role of the painted face, Mei Lan. Her face was adorned with intricate makeup, each stroke a testament to her artistry and dedication. But beneath the layers of paint lay a story waiting to be told.
Chapter 1: The Vanishing Star
The theater was packed to the brim, and the air was thick with anticipation. The curtain rose, and the audience was immediately drawn to the painted face of Mei Lan, her every gesture and line resonating with emotion. Yet, as the final act reached its climax, a gasp rippled through the crowd. The painted face had vanished.
The police were called, and a massive search ensued. But the actress was nowhere to be found. The only clue left behind was a single, cryptic note: "The truth is in the shadows."
Chapter 2: The Substitute
Amidst the chaos, a young actress named Xiao Mei found herself thrust into the role of Mei Lan. She had trained for years to perform the role, but the pressure was immense. She had to step into the shoes of a star whose disappearance had left the entire city in shock.
Xiao Mei's debut was a triumph, but it was not without its challenges. She felt the weight of the painted face's story, and she knew that she had to uncover the truth if she was to honor the role. She began to delve into Mei Lan's past, seeking out anyone who had known her.
Chapter 3: The Web of Deceit
Xiao Mei's investigation led her to a small, rundown apartment where Mei Lan had once lived. She found a series of letters, each one revealing a different aspect of Mei Lan's life. One letter in particular caught her attention. It was from a mysterious benefactor who had provided Mei Lan with financial support, but whose identity was always shrouded in secrecy.
Xiao Mei's search for the benefactor led her to a high-profile businessman, known for his connections in the underworld. He was the one who had provided Mei Lan with her first role in the Peking Opera. But he was also the one who had vanished with her.
Chapter 4: The Unveiling
As Xiao Mei pressed on, she uncovered a web of deceit that tied Mei Lan and the businessman together. They had been involved in a lucrative scheme, using the Peking Opera as a front for illegal activities. Mei Lan had been forced to participate, and when she tried to escape, the businessman had made her disappear.
Xiao Mei's determination to uncover the truth led her to a hidden room in the businessman's penthouse. There, she found evidence that the businessman had planned to use Mei Lan as a pawn in a larger scheme. But just as she was about to expose him, she was confronted by the businessman himself.
Chapter 5: The Final Show
The businessman revealed that he had planned to use Xiao Mei as the new face of the Peking Opera, but she had outsmarted him. With the truth out in the open, the businessman was arrested, and Mei Lan was found alive, though severely traumatized.
Xiao Mei took on the role of Mei Lan permanently, using her newfound fame to bring justice to those who had wronged her. She became a symbol of resilience and hope, her painted face a reminder of the strength that lay beneath the layers of makeup.
The story of The Shadow of the Painted Face became a legend, a tale of betrayal, identity, and the power of art to overcome adversity. Xiao Mei's performance was not just a reenactment of Mei Lan's story, but a testament to the resilience of the human spirit.
